American Maritime Officers is a national labor union affiliated with the Seafarers International Union of North America. With an active membership of approximately 4,000, AMO is the largest union of merchant marine officers in the United States and represents licensed mariners working in the United States Merchant Marine aboard U.S.-flagged merchant and military sealift vessels. What Is the Cost of Living Near Fort Lauderdale?

Understanding the cost of living near Fort Lauderdale is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Star Center.
Fort Lauderdale's Cost of Living Index is approximately 116.3 (16.3% more expensive than US average; 12.8% more than FL average). South FL coastal city, 'Venice of America', high housing costs, boating culture. Broward County Transit, Water Taxi, Brightline. When planning your budget based on a salary from Star Center,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,800 - $2,700+ A significant portion of Star Center sal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$170 - $280 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$70 (BCT mon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$440 - $660 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$450 - $830+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$400 - $750+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,330 - $5,220+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
